Colombian Small-eared Shrew
<em>Cryptotis colombiana</em>, the Colombian small-eared shrew, is a diminutive insectivorous mammal belonging to the family Soricidae, endemic to Colombia. This species typically inhabits montane environments, including humid cloud forests and high-altitude grasslands known locally as páramo, where it forages actively through leaf litter and soil for invertebrate prey. Small-eared shrews of the genus <em>Cryptotis</em> are characterised by their notably reduced external ears, high metabolic rates, and nearly constant activity cycles driven by the energetic demands of maintaining body temperature. <em>Cryptotis colombiana</em> is currently assessed as Least Concern by the IUCN, suggesting that its population is relatively stable within its Colombian range. Despite this status, Andean shrews face ongoing pressures from land conversion, cattle grazing in páramo ecosystems, and climate-driven shifts in vegetation zones. The species contributes to soil aeration and invertebrate population regulation within its montane habitat. Biological traits of this species remain poorly documented in the scientific literature.
